Master of Technology (M. Tech) in Machine Design


M.Tech in Machine Design is a post graduate program of two years duration focusing primarily on the basic concepts and processes involved in designing and manufacturing of wide range of machine components and mechanical systems. The programme includes the basic principles, design considerations and processes involved in the design and analysis. The students are able to acquire the detailed knowledge in design along with proper material selection, use of appropriate statistical concepts, and varied manufacturing techniques. The students are receiving guidance and training from highly qualified faculties who have obtained their degrees from reputed institutions such as IITs, NITs etc. Students under this specialization are able to find a suitable job for themselves in different sectors as Design engineer, Senior Project Manager, System Engineer and faculty. Further they are given opportunity to involve themselves in real time projects so that they are industry ready after the end of the program. They are doing research in new and emerging fields especially Mechanical Vibrations, Composite Structures, Active Vibration Control, Finite Element Model Updating, Noise Engineering, Condition Monitoring, Bearing Dynamics, Mechanical System Design, Computer Aided Mechanical Design, Vehicle Dynamics, Mechanisms, Robotics, Multibody Dynamics, Mechatronics, Sensors and Actuator Design, MEMS, Design of Microsystems, Nano mechanics, Artificial Intelligence Applications in Mechanical Engineering & Expert Systems for Design & manufacturing .



Eligibility B.E. or B.Tech. or equivalent Degree (e.g. AMIE, GRADE-IETE etc) in respective branches of Engineering and Technology with a First Class or equivalent CGPA.
